1) This IS the very same QuikLok stand that collapsed on me during a gig about five years ago. The "teeth" slipped and BANG! Two broken keyboards. And I'm a big guy that tends to overtighten rather than undertighten. But I haven't changed any minds yet so it's just to let you know.

2) One thought: I use an APC "Office" Backup UPS on my rig because it has battery power so that if the power goes down and then comes back I don't have to reboot my keyboard. I see you have something similar but I can't tell if it has battery backup.
